II. Kinds of Cookies used

1. The Cookies used by the Administrator are safe for the User’s Device. In particular, they do not make it possible for any viruses or other unwanted software or malware to gain access to User’s Devices. These files allow to identify the software used by the User and customize the service respectively for each User. Typically Cookies contain the name of the domain they come from, their storage time on the Device and the assigned value.

2. The Administrator uses two types of cookies files:
a. Session Cookies: they are stored on the User’s Device and remain there until the end of the browser session. The recorded information is then permanently deleted from the device’s memory. The mechanism does not allow Session Cookies to collect any personal data or any confidential information from the User’s Device.
b. Permanent Cookies: are stored on the User’s Device and remain there until deleted. End of session in a given browser or switching off the device does not delete them from the User’s Device. The mechanism of permanent cookies does not allow for a download of any personal data or any confidential information from the User’s Device.

3. Users can limit or switch-off access of Cookies to their Devices. If this option is used, it will still be possible to use the Service, except from the functionalities which require Cookies.
